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95703 08652824 12996549285 369122
54801728 31246833
54801728 31246833
781251 51380481 576828921
All about undefined
Interested in learning more?
54801728 31246833
781251 51380481 576828921
See more
9667 97
51 85 98787107
See more
35662537381 21693713 88398259
6341506519 35 777466 6923844
See more